Please join us for an afternoon of remembrance as we celebrate a life boldly and tenaciously embraced — that of the inimitable Tina Packer.
Our dear friend and inspiration, Tina shaped generations of artists and audiences with her passion, intellect, curiosity, and boundless generosity of spirit.
On this day, we will gather in the Tina Packer Playhouse and the surrounding Rose Meadow. The program will include readings, reflections, and shared memories offered by Company artists, friends, and members of Tina’s family — voices that were touched, inspired, and transformed by her presence.
A special Maypole Elizabethan dance choreographed by Susan Dibble will honor Tina’s deep love of classical Elizabethan tradition and joyful celebration. In addition, we invite anyone who would like to share a memory, story, or reflection about Tina to email it to rememberingtina@shakespeare.org.
